East Arnhem is a very remote community in Northern Territory, with postcode 0822. It lies roughly 651 km from Darwin, classified by the ABS as very remote Australia. The area is administered by East Arnhem.

According to the 2021 Census, East Arnhem has a population of 1,194 with a median age of 27. The median weekly household income is $1,224, below the NT average. The unemployment rate is 29.5%, higher than the NT average. The Indigenous population is 1,128 (94.5% of residents).

Housing in East Arnhem includes a median weekly rent of $35, median monthly mortgage repayment of $2,500, with 173 total dwellings. These housing costs sit above the NT average. Rental properties account for 79.6% of dwellings.

On the SEIFA Index of Relative Socio-economic Advantage and Disadvantage, East Arnhem scores in decile 1 out of 10, which is well below the national average.

Schools in East Arnhem include Dhupuma Barker and Baniyala Garrangali School.

East Arnhem is part of the Katherine statistical area in Northern Territory.
